The next government in Bihar must accord top priority to poverty alleviation by providing houses to all poor households and quality education for their children, BJP said today.
 
"All of us (political parties) have been harping on development during campaigning for Bihar assembly polls .... Now we talk about the priorities of the next government and I suggest that poverty alleviation should be the foremost priority keeping in view the plight of poor people," BJP state unit president CP Thakur told reporters.
 
The poor have two major concerns - of a roof of their head and quality education for their children and attains a sense of social respectability if these two are achieved, he said.
 
Thakur expressed optimism that NDA would return to power in the state with a thumping majority. A wave was sweeping across the state in favour of the ruling coalition, he claimed.
